> How are you exiting out of the Konsole session? Do you hit the button in the
> corner, do you Ctl-D, or do you 'exit'?
>
> If you hit the button in the corner, it may not be exiting the session
> gracefully, and thereby not transferring the bash_history from memory onto
> disk.
>
> It's just a guess. Try exiting gracefully with Ctl-D or exit and let us know
> what happens.

I believe you are right. Don't know why, but if you exit konsole just by
clicking the close button, your session will not be saved in bash history.
Using "exit" saves everything.
